Cheap is a relative thing... but the Sekonic L-358 is one of the most popular meters out there because of its feature set and reliability. You can't go wrong and if you do a quick search for light meters or Sekonic meter or L-358 you should come up with a wealth of information, reviews, opinions, etc.
